STATE OF LOUISIANA COURT OF APPEAL, FIRST CIRCUIT PONTCHARTRAIN NATURAL GAS NO. 2021 CW 0554 SYSTEM, K/ D/ S PROMIX, L. L. C., AND ACADIAN GAS PIPELINE SYSTEM

VERSUS

TEXAS BRINE COMPANY, LLC AUGUST 16, 2021

In Re: Occidental Chemical Corporation, Occidental Petroleum Corp., and Oxy USA, Inc., applying for supervisory writs, 23rd Judicial District Court, Parish of Assumption, No. 34265.

BEFORE: McDONALD, LANIER, AND WOLFE, JJ.

WRIT DENIED. We decline to consider the merits of relators' writ application, finding the notice of intent was untimely; however, we note this matter has been stayed pending the arbitration panel' s determination of the arbitrability of all claims between relators and Texas Brine Company, LLC.

Pontchartrain Natural Gas System k/ d/ s Promix, LLC and Acadian Gas Pipeline System v. Texas Brine, LLC, 2020- 1179 ( La. App. 1st Cir. 3/ 15/ 21), 2021 WL 961658 ( unpublished).
